Крепление NTFS/GPT завершено с кодом выхода 13

Это дублированный пост, так как я не получил никакой помощи на askubuntu.com.

У меня есть внешний жесткий диск объемом 1 ТБ, который я недавно отформатировал в NTFS. Он монтировался на моем Ubuntu 11.10 нормально до сих пор. Я не делал никаких изменений, чтобы повлиять на мою ОС или мой exhdd.

Я получаю ошибку:

Error mounting: mount exited with exit code 13: $MFTMirr does not match $MFT (record 0).
Failed to mount '/dev/sdb2': Input/output error
NTFS is either inconsistent, or there is a hardware fault, or it's a
SoftRAID/FakeRAID hardware. In the first case run chkdsk /f on Windows
then reboot into Windows twice. The usage of the /f parameter is very
important! If the device is a SoftRAID/FakeRAID then first activate
it and mount a different device under the /dev/mapper/ directory, (e.g.
/dev/mapper/nvidia_eahaabcc1). Please see the 'dmraid' documentation
for more details.

Я прочитал это и это. Но ни один не помог.

Я пытался установить ntfsfix но такого пакета больше не существует. Я никогда не использовал этот жесткий диск на машине с Windows. Если мне нужно использовать другую машину, чтобы исправить это, у меня есть доступ к Mac.

Любой совет?

Это мой вывод sudo fdisk -l: что в мире такое GPT? Я этого не делал. Раньше был NTFS.

Disk /dev/sda: 500.1 GB, 500107862016 bytes
255 heads, 63 sectors/track, 60801 cylinders, total 976773168 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0x000586fb

   Device Boot      Start         End      Blocks   Id  System
/dev/sda1   *        2148   961320312   480659082+  83  Linux
/dev/sda2       961320313   976773167     7726427+   5  Extended
/dev/sda5       961320314   976773167     7726427   83  Linux

WARNING: GPT (GUID Partition Table) detected on '/dev/sdb'! The util fdisk doesn't support GPT. Use GNU Parted.


Disk /dev/sdb: 1000.2 GB, 1000204886016 bytes
255 heads, 63 sectors/track, 121601 cylinders, total 1953525168 sectors
Units = s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disk identifier: 0xcfd88605

   Device Boot      Start         End      Blocks   Id  System
/dev/sdb1               1  1953525167   976762583+  ee  GPT

2 ответа

Решение

This is the thing that worked:

  1. I first needed to get ntfs-3g (sudo apt-get install ntfs-3g)
  2. Бежать sudo fdisk -l to figure out where the mount point is. Mine was /dev/sdb1
  3. Я побежал ntfsfix -b /dev/sdb1 и это решило проблему.

Ошибка монтирования: монтирование завершено с кодом выхода 13: $MFTMirr не соответствует $MFT (запись 0). Не удалось смонтировать '/dev/sda1': ошибка ввода / вывода. NTFS либо несовместима, либо произошла аппаратная ошибка, либо это аппаратное обеспечение SoftRAID/FakeRAID. В первом случае запустите chkdsk / f в Windows, затем дважды перезагрузите Windows. Использование параметра / f очень важно! Если это устройство SoftRAID/FakeRAID, то сначала активируйте его и смонтируйте другое устройство в каталоге / dev / mapper / (например, /dev/mapper/nvidia_eahaabcc1). Пожалуйста, смотрите документацию dmraid для более подробной информации.

Решение:-

sudo fdisk -l

sudo ntfsfix / dev / select имя диска

Как найти имя диска

(Имя диска Go drashbord -> Дисковая утилита -> Нажмите диск -> чем показывать Device /Dev/***

Другие вопросы по тегам